Hello,
I have this code that is used with arduino package
the code will be used to get data from two sensors:
  1. load cell that measures load
  2. displacement sensor that measures displacement
problems:
  1. this code is showing two graphs but only one graph has labels
  2. only one graph is showing data results
this is the code: (please note that i'm new to MATLAB and coding in general)
clear
clc
a=arduino('com3','Uno')
loadcell=addon(a,'ExampleAddon/HX711',{'D2','D3'})
plotTitle1 = 'Load VS Time';
xLabel1 = 'Elapsed Time (s)';
yLabel1 = 'Load (KN)';
legend1 = 'Load Cell 1'
plotTitle2 = 'Displacement VS Time';
xLabel2 = 'Elapsed Time (s)';
yLabel2 = 'Displacement (mm)';
legend2 = 'Displacement Sensor 1'
yMax1 = 10000000
yMin1 = 0
yMax2 = 10000000
yMin2 = 0
plotGrid = 'on';
min1 = 0;
max1 = 10000;
min2 = 0;
max2 = 10000;
delay = .001;
time = 0;
data1 = 0;
data11 = 0;
data12 = 0;
data2 = 0;
data21 = 0;
data22 = 0;
count = 0;
subplot(2,4,1)
plotGraph1 = plot(time,data1,'-r')
subplot(2,4,2)
plotGraph2 = plot(time,data2,'-r')
hold on
title(plotTitle1,'FontSize',5);
xlabel(xLabel1,'FontSize',5);
ylabel(yLabel1,'FontSize',5);
axis([yMin1 yMax1 min1 max1]);
title(plotTitle2,'FontSize',5);
xlabel(xLabel2,'FontSize',5);
ylabel(yLabel2,'FontSize',5);
axis([yMin2 yMax2 min2 max2]);
grid(plotGrid);
tic
while ishandle(plotGraph1)
dat1 = read_HX711(loadcell)-1940.225269
count = count + 1;
time(count) = toc;
data1(count) = dat1(1);
set(plotGraph1,'XData',time,'YData',data1);
axis([0 time(count) min1 max1]);
pause(delay);
end
hlod on
while ishandle(plotGraph2)
dat2 = readVoltage(a,'A0')*80
count = count + 1;
time(count) = toc;
data2(count) = dat2(1);
set(plotGraph2,'XData',time,'YData',data2);
axis([0 time(count) min2 max2]);
pause(delay);
end
delete(a);
disp('Plot Closed and arduino object has been deleted');
hold on
